Salma Hayek lit up the red carpet wearing a red hot gown to the 2012 Vanity Fair Oscar party hosted by Graydon Carter at Sunset Tower in California last night.
She looked outstanding wearing a YSL Edition Soir 2012 gown.
Her red silk mousseline gown was teamed with YSL ‘Divine’ sandals and a black minaudiere with gold embroideries.
